Wizard of Oz With Vernel Bagneris This Week on Riverwalk Jazz
Source:
Don Mopsick
This week on Riverwalk Jazz, The Wonderful Wizard of Oz comes to life as Broadway actor Vernel Bagneris portrays all the characters in a new script for radio based on the original L. Frank Baum book. Harold Arlen's songs from the 1939 movie score are heard in new jazz arrangements by John Sheridan. William Warfield in Show Boat This Week on Riverwalk Jazz
Source:
Don Mopsick
This week on Riverwalk Jazz, William Warfield is heard in an encore presentation joining The Jim Cullum Jazz Band as narrator in a 1995 production of Show Boat, combining the Band's original jazz transcription of the Kern score with a script based on the Ferber novel. The program is distributed in the US by Public Radio International, on Sirius/XM sattelite radio and can be streamed on-demand from the Riverwalk Jazz website.
